What It Means
The Italian and Russian variant of Demetrius, derived from the Greek name Demetrios, meaning 'follower of Demeter' (the goddess of agriculture).

Famous Namesakes
Dmitri Mendeleev
Russian chemist, creator of the periodic table
Dimitri Tiomkin
Ukrainian-born film composer and conductor
